Richmond, BC, Canada, January 7, 2010 (PRESSbooth.ORG) -- Minek Systems, located in Vancouver, BC, announced a new pricing for their SMS Matrix Text/SMS/TTS and Voice Messaging platform.
The use of SMS and Voice messaging as a communication and marketing tool is growing as companies reconsider their marketing spending.
SMS Matrix also make personalized messaging easier to use, more effective and attractive than before.
North American mobile messaging continues to grow despite the current downturn in the economy.
Minek Systems, specializing in mobile marketing web based services, has witnessed continued growth in mobile marketing spending since the launch of its MS gateway platform - SMS Matrix.
Usage of SMS Matrix - web based messaging platform, has been on the rise and interest continues to be strong.
"If the message is properly targeted, it can generate very profitable results for only a few cents per message" says Janet Rokosz, marketing director for Minek Systems.
Starting from January 6th, 2010, due to new, faster and more efficient infrastructure for voice message delivery, SMS Matrix was able to slash pricing for Voice messages by 40%.
One voice message delivered to USA or Canada starts at 3.6 cent.
Voice and Text to Speech message delivery remains SMS Matrix strongest offering.
Being generally more reliable than SMS delivery, and almost as fast, it is best suited for emergency alerts and notifications.
Text to Speech (TTS) option included in every monthly plan, helps to convert text message to high quality voice, and deliver it to land line or cell phones.
This option is very useful for all kinds of alerts, when user wants to push out messages quickly and without thinking what kind of receiver(s) (sms capable cell phone or voice-only capable phone) are being dealt with. The whole process is totally transparent to the user.
TTS feature is available via web based GUI, and also when sending messages via Matrix SMS Gateway.
TTS option will soon allow users to define custom actions for recipient's responses (e.g. press '1' to confirm, press '2' to cancel, or press '3' to talk to customer support).
This functionality is set to launch in March 2010.
SMS Matrix supports virtually all wireless carriers in Canada and US.
